Educational Core (EDC)
EDC 106. Culturally Responsive Perspectives. (3 Credits)
I, II. Course addresses concepts of culture, cultural competency, and responsiveness. Students will reflect on how these sociocultural concepts intersect in social and professional settings, utilizing this information to provide responsive services in global communities.

EDC 300. Differentiation in Inclusive Classrooms. (3 Credits)
I, II. Prerequisites: Admission to Professional Education. Co-requisites: EMS 300. Differentiating instruction for learners in all education settings. Collaboration and planning to address the needs of varied learning differences, including students with disabilities, English Learners, Gifted/Talented learners, students from low SES backgrounds. Clinical experiences are required: if students do not make the requisite passing grade of C in the content course, they must repeat that course.

EDC 314. Engineering in Classroom Context. (3 Credits)
I, II. Introduction of engineering and technology to promote problem solving skills, tool use, materials processing, design capabilities, and product completion. Applications for K-8 classrooms are emphasized. 2 Lec/2 Lab.
